New Berlinville is moderately more affordable than Rouzerville, with a 5.8% lower cost of living index. New Berlinville scores 78 compared to 83 for Rouzerville, where the US average is 100. This difference means residents of Rouzerville can expect to pay noticeably more for everyday expenses, housing, and services.

Renters will find that New Berlinville has a median rent of $1,065/month while Rouzerville comes in at $825/month, a 29% difference.

Median household income in New Berlinville is $83,827 compared to $47,987 in Rouzerville (+74.7%). New Berlinville off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power. Looking at affordability, residents of New Berlinville spend roughly 15.2% of their income on rent, less than the 20.6% in Rouzerville.
